The formation of Telangana led to more complications in the country with the fresh violence erupted in Darjeeling and Assam for two separate states – Gorkhaland and Karbi Anglong.

Police stand guard during a 24-hour strike near SiliguriIn Darjeeling one home guard was set on fire on Friday and the pro-Gorkhaland activists called for the indefinite bandh in the hills to demand a separate state on the lines of Telangana. The protests and violence erupted on Thursday night. The protesters burnt down a forest bungalow at Takdha, which was built for West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ee during a visit to Darjeeling on January 9 this year. Even a truck and a SUV were torched at Mongpo and police booths at Ranglirangliyat and Rangamancha were set ablaze on Thursday night.

Karbi AnglongTension intensified in Assam where the clamour is now growing for a separate Karbi Anglong council after Bodoland. The protesters are now demanding for a new state after Congress decided the fate of Telangana giving its green signal for another state Telangana. The situation in Karbi Anglong district remained tense after two people reportedly died in violence. The protesters destroyed the railway tracks near the district headquarters at the Diphu railway station for which the train services were affected across the state. Later, the army conducted a flag march to bring the situation under control.

The division of Andhra Pradesh into two states now raised serious questions, whether the CWC took the decision to address people’s aspirations or Congress created a situation for fresh disputes?
